Descrizione della Posizione Lavorativa

Department: Finance. Reports to: Accounting and Reporting Manager.

The Credit Analyst role supports the company's credit collection activities by keeping customer credit exposure under review, analysing outstanding receivables and helping manage credit risk in line with company policies. This position contributes to accurate credit information, efficient cash collection and maintenance of healthy customer accounts.

We are looking for a motivated, analytical professional to join our Finance team. This is a great opportunity for a junior finance professional to gain experience in credit management within an international organisation. The role works closely with the Credit Collection Coordinator, Sales, Customer Service and Finance teams to support credit monitoring, reporting and collection tasks and to help improve the Order-to-Cash process.

Key Responsibilities

  • Monitor customer accounts and outstanding receivables.
  • Prepare and maintain customer aging reports and collection dashboards.
  • Analyse customer payment behaviour and flag overdue accounts for follow-up.
  • Assist the Credit Collection Coordinator in collection activities and customer communications.
  • Support reconciliation of customer accounts and allocation of incoming payments.
  • Collaborate with Sales and Customer Service to investigate payment discrepancies and disputes.
  • Monitor customer credit limits and report potential credit risks.
  • Maintain accurate customer master data and ensure ERP data integrity.
  • Support month-end closing activities related to Accounts Receivable.
  • Prepare reports and analyses to support credit management decisions.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ement of credit control processes and ensure compliance with company policies and accounting standards.

Qualifications

  • Degree in Accounting, Finance, Business Administration or a related discipline.
  • Experience: 1–3 years in Credit Control, Accounts Receivable or Finance preferred (junior level).
  • Basic understanding of accounting principles and Order-to-Cash processes.
  • Good knowledge of Microsoft Excel and ERP systems.
  • Good command of English, written and spoken.

Salary Range: €30,000 - €35,000.
